Product Development

Our R&D department is equipped with state of the art technology that includes laser welding stations, plasma fusing systems, automated manufacturing platforms, submicron polishers and high magnification inspection microscopes. We also maintain and have access to laser test systems with wavelength capabilities from visible to infrared and power levels up to 200 watts. These include gas, diode and solid state surgical laser systems so we can put our technology to the test.

Contract Manufacturing

LP maintains and operates a 3000 sq.ft. Class 8 clean room that meets ISO 14644 standards. Our highly trained in-house technicians perform complete assembly, testing and quality control procedures. We pride ourselves on being an FDA-registered and GMP-compliant manufacturing facility, as well as being ISO 13485 certified. Our products carry FDA 510(k) clearance and are CE marked, for both U.S. and international distribution. We also maintain other foreign medical device approvals.
